Output 809421366e138ad5cf1ccb555bea5dfec6cfca182a55b91c7a498cfcd09bf3ab:29

value
153638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a02dab15dbc77c65a84b0a4a6827e23f46441397 OP_EQUAL
address
3GHxkKrZ2pWgvBd8SrPHcZKwh2u4MRM7ay
transaction
809421366e138ad5cf1ccb555bea5dfec6cfca182a55b91c7a498cfcd09bf3ab
spent
true